What is Bun Server Transport for MCP - MCP SSE?

The Bun MCP SSE Transport provides a streamlined way for MCP servers to establish real-time, server-to-client communication using Server-Sent Events in the Bun runtime. It manages SSE connections, ensures proper message handling, and supports client message reception via HTTP POST requests. This implementation facilitates efficient data streaming and instant communication for MCP applications, making it ideal for real-time updates, notifications, and live data feeds, while integrating smoothly with Bun's streaming capabilities.

How to use the Bun Server Transport for MCP - MCP SSE?

  • Step 1: Import the BunSSEServerTransport class.
  • Step 2: Create an instance with the desired endpoint, e.g., '/messages'.
  • Step 3: Instantiate the MCP server and connect it to the transport.
  • Step 4: Use Bun.serve to set up routes for SSE connections and message handling.
  • Step 5: Clients connect to '/sse' for receiving messages and POST to the endpoint for sending messages.
